  • SCHOOL OF THEOLOGY

    Applications for Elder Ordination,
    Local Preacher License, Deaconess
    and/or Transfer of Credentials.

    The purpose of this Board is to examine, teach and equip individuals for the ministry and to guide them in their quest for higher learning. Its aims can be stated as follows:
       (a) to set forth clearly the doctrines of the Bible (which is the Word of God);
       (b) to cultivate and enrich the spiritual life and witness of the individual student, to develop able leaders and preachers of the Word of God for the edification of the church and propagation of the gospel at home and abroad;
       (c) to assist in the training of local church leaders such as: deacons, local preachers, deaconess and exhorters;
       (d) to examine all candidates for the ministry and mission field; to examine student ministers and supplies; to make recommendations as to their standing; and to advise and direct them in their preparation for ordination;
       (e) to examine all ministerial transfers and make recommendations as to the acceptance of their credentials;
       (f) to work in cooperation with the president of the Conference for the arrangement of the ordination services.
